Abstract
The invention discloses a kind of toggle presses in press machine field, including pedestal, upper beam is equipped with above pedestal, being horizontally disposed on upper beam has crankshaft, crankshaft is connected with rotary drive mechanism, connection rod set zoarium is provided on crankshaft, the end of connection rod set zoarium is hinged with upper elbow lever and lower elbow lever respectively, upper elbow lever is hinged on upper beam, lower elbow lever lower end is hinged with guide post, sliding block is provided on pedestal, guide post lower end is connected with sliding block, cope plate is equipped on the downside of sliding block, pedestal lower part is equipped with lower template, connection rod set zoarium includes connecting rod head one, connecting rod head two and shaft, connecting rod head one is connected with crankshaft, connecting rod head two includes two pieces of side support plates, pin shaft is provided between plate supported on both sides, upper elbow lever lower end is hinged on pin shaft, lower elbow lever upper end is also articulated on pin shaft.The present invention can reduce the weight of connection rod set zoarium, and connecting rod head two supports upper elbow lever and lower elbow lever, and structure is more stable, reduce the driving torque needed for crankshaft drives connection rod set zoarium to swing.

Background technique
In the prior art, there are a kind of high force increasing ratio triangular coupling rod-Elbow-bar Transfer Mechanism of servo-pressing machine, patent application
Number: 201010572167.7;The applying date: 2010.12.03;Its structure includes servo motor, upper pin, upper elbow lever, triangle company
Bar, crank, middle pin shaft, lower elbow lever, unloading cylinder, knockout cylinder, wherein the output shaft of servo motor passes through transmission mechanism and song
Handle connection, drives crank-motion, and crank is connect with connecting rod, drives connecting rod swing, and connecting rod is connected with upper elbow lever and lower elbow lever respectively,
And upper elbow lever is hingeably secured on fuselage, lower elbow lever passes through wedge-shaped overload protection block and unloading cylinder and can be along track set by fuselage
It is connected by the sliding block that servo-control system setting kinematics characteristic up and down reciprocatingly moves along a straight line, the length of upper elbow lever and lower elbow lever is not
It together, is asymmetric toggle link, connecting rod is delta link.Symmetrical toggle link is changed to asymmetric toggle link by the mechanism, and straight line connecting rod is changed
It is improved to a certain extent for the structure of delta link in the case where guaranteeing that slider stroke is enough, slide block down is dull
Force increasing ratio, disadvantage is that: first, straight line connecting rod is changed to delta link, the volume and weight of connecting rod is increased, is increased
The driving torque needed at crank is added;Second, a middle pin shaft is respectively set in the right-angle side top and bottom of triangular coupling rod,
Triangular coupling rod drives upper elbow lever and lower elbow lever to swing respectively by two different middle pin shafts, meeting when upper elbow lever and lower elbow lever are swung
There are interference, the driving torque needed at crank is increased;Third, upper elbow lever and lower elbow lever be located above triangular coupling rod and
Lower section causes press machine overall structure not compact.
Summary of the invention
The object of the present invention is to provide a kind of toggle presses, can reduce the weight of connection rod set zoarium, connecting rod assembly
The connecting rod head two of body supports upper elbow lever and lower elbow lever, and structure is more stable, reduces crankshaft and drives needed for the swing of connection rod set zoarium
Driving torque, connection rod set zoarium drives upper elbow lever and when lower elbow lever more laborsaving, and the toggle link structure in upper beam is more compact.
The object of the present invention is achieved like this: a kind of toggle press, including pedestal, is provided with cross above pedestal
Beam, being horizontally disposed on upper beam has crankshaft, and one end of crankshaft is connected with rotary drive mechanism, is provided on the rod journal of crankshaft
Connection rod set is fit, and the end of connection rod set zoarium is hinged with upper elbow lever and lower elbow lever respectively, and upper elbow lever upper end is hinged on upper beam,
The lower end of lower elbow lever is hinged with the guide post being vertically movable, and the cunning that can be moved up and down in vertical rail is provided on the pedestal
Block, the guide post lower end are connected with sliding block, and cope plate is equipped on the downside of sliding block, and the pedestal lower part corresponds to cope plate equipped with lower die
Plate, the connection rod set zoarium include connecting rod head one, connecting rod head two and the shaft for being linked together connecting rod head one and connecting rod head two,
Connecting rod head one is connected with the rod journal of crankshaft, and connecting rod head two includes two pieces of side support plates being fixedly connected with shaft, two sides
Support plate is provided with the pin shaft parallel with crankshaft rotation axis, the lower end of upper elbow lever between setting, plate supported on both sides
It is hinged on pin shaft, lower elbow lever upper end is also articulated on pin shaft.
When the invention works, rotary drive mechanism drives crank rotation, and crankshaft drives connection rod set zoarium to swing, connecting rod assembly
Body drives upper elbow lever to swing, while lower elbow lever being driven to swing, and lower elbow lever drives guide post vertical shift up and down, and guide post band movable slider exists
It is moved back and forth up and down in vertical rail, the cope plate on sliding block moves back and forth up and down therewith, and upper mold, lower die are equipped on cope plate
Lower die is installed, upper mold is worked in coordination with lower die, stamped workpieces on plate.Compared with prior art, beneficial effects of the present invention exist
In: the pin shaft on connection rod set zoarium is arranged between plate supported on both sides, and upper elbow lever and lower elbow lever are hinged on pin shaft, and two is collateral
It is formed hollow between fagging, alleviates the weight of connection rod set zoarium, reduce the drive needed for crankshaft drives connection rod set zoarium to swing
Dynamic torque;Connection rod set zoarium drives upper elbow lever and lower elbow lever coaxially to swing, and does not interfere with each other, structure is more compact;Connecting rod head two
Plate supported on both sides plays good support effect to upper elbow lever, lower elbow lever, and toggle link structure is more stable.
As a further improvement of the present invention, it is equipped between the front edge of board supported on both sides and reinforces end plate, shaft is equipped with
Groove.Reinforcing end plate makes the support effect of plate supported on both sides more preferable, and side support plate supports upper elbow lever and intensity is more when lower elbow lever
Height, structure are more stable;The weight of shaft is mitigated, and further reduced the driving torque of crankshaft, saves the energy.
In order to improve lubricant effect, the reinforcement end plate middle part is equipped with nozzle opening, offers oil duct on lower elbow lever, oil duct
One end oil duct junction is connected with the pin shaft hole of lower elbow lever upper end, and other end oil duct junction is communicated with the outside.Lubricating oil is sprayed by nozzle opening
On the pin shaft of connection rod set zoarium, upper elbow lever and lower elbow lever are lubricated when swinging, and lubricating oil flows to lower elbow lever outer wall through oil duct
On, and flow to along lower elbow lever on the articulated shaft of guide post and lower elbow lever, also moistened when generating swing between lower elbow lever and guide post
It is sliding.
As a preference of the present invention, the upper beam includes front and rear panels parallel to each other, crankshaft installed in foreboard and
Between back plate.
As a further improvement of the present invention, the rotary drive mechanism includes motor, and the top of front and rear panels is equipped with
Motor cabinet, the output end of motor are equipped with belt pulley, are equipped with the transmission shaft parallel with crankshaft rotation axis between front and rear panels,
One end that transmission shaft passes through foreboard is equipped with flywheel, and belt pulley is connect through belt with flywheel, and transmission shaft passes through one end of back plate
Equipped with gear one, one end that crankshaft passes through back plate is equipped with gear two, and gear one is meshed with gear two.Motor drives belt rotation
Dynamic, belt pulley drives flywheel turns through belt, and transmission shaft driven gear one rotates, and gear one is rotated with moving gear two, gear two
Crank rotation is driven, crankshaft obtains power.
As a further improvement of the present invention, the upper elbow lever is linked together by two blocks of parallel side plates and by both side plate
Intermediate plate composition, both side plate lower end are coaxially arranged with pin shaft hole, and both side plate lower end passes through pin shaft hole and is hinged on pin shaft, two sides
Plate is distributed along the axial bilateral symmetry of pin shaft, and lower elbow lever upper end is hinged in the middle part of pin shaft, and lower elbow lever upper end is between both side plate.It is right
Structure is claimed to make crankshaft that connection rod set zoarium be driven to swing, when connection rod set zoarium drives upper elbow lever and lower elbow lever to swing, connecting rod assembly
Body is more preferable to the support effect of upper elbow lever and lower elbow lever, and overall structure is more stable.
As a further improvement of the present invention, upper elbow lever is corresponded on the upper beam and be provided with rotatable eccentric shaft, partially
Mandrel is parallel with the rotation axis of crankshaft, and eccentric shaft includes two along the symmetrical eccentric segment of rotation axis, upper elbow lever two sides
Plate upper end is equipped with mounting hole, and both side plate upper end is fixedly connected with the corresponding eccentric segment of eccentric shaft respectively by mounting hole, eccentric
It is arranged with worm gear in the middle part of axis, rotatable worm screw is provided on upper beam, worm gear is meshed with worm screw, one end of worm screw and braking
Motor drive connection.Braking motor drives worm screw rotation, and worm gear drives eccentric shaft turns, and the upper elbow lever on eccentric segment is with respect to crankshaft
Angle position change, upper elbow lever drive lower elbow lever swing, position change of the sliding block in vertical direction, the height of packing compact of press machine
It is adjusted, while the slider stroke of press machine is also adjusted;Braking motor can be braked rapidly, prevent eccentric shaft from occurring not
Necessary rotation influences the height of packing compact degree of regulation of press machine.
In order to prevent after adjusting slider stroke and height of packing compact, eccentric shaft turns cause practical height of packing compact there are error,
Locking cylinder is symmetrically arranged with above the eccentric shaft, the piston rod extension end of locking cylinder is equipped with the lock to match with eccentric shaft
Tight block.After regulating press die-filling height, eccentric shaft compression is prevented eccentric shaft turns by the latch segment on locking cylinder.
As a further improvement of the present invention, the upper beam bottom corresponds to guide post and is equipped with guide holder, symmetrically sets on pedestal
Four vertical rails are equipped with, guide post lower end is connected by bulb with sliding block, and unloading cylinder is equipped between bulb and sliding block.Four perpendicular
More stable when straight rail slides sliding block up and down reciprocatingly, unloading cylinder is convenient for unloading sliding block.
In order to reduce inertia when sliding block falling motion, convenient for the flexible braking of transmission system, set vertically on the pedestal
There is balancing cylinder, the piston rod extension end of balancing cylinder is connected through hanging block with sliding block.
